Broken Door Latch Handle
My hand was broken for some time. I decided to replaced the latch assembly also. Started to find a part and fix it. PartSelect was an excellent choice. Parts were easy to find with the model number. The fix was very easy. 1. powered off dishwasher at breaker panel. 2. removed the screws attaching the inside of the door panel. 3. raised up panel while disconnecting the four door latch cables.. 4. Handle was broken so it just fell off the latch. CAUTION - handle can be put on backwards - "my experience". re-Installed the handle correctly, 5. installed the four cables back on the latch. 6. placed the inside door panel back in its correct position. 7. installed the screws. 8. turned power back on. Job Complete

Door lock would not engage. So since the door wouldn't lock, the dishwasher wouldn't run. (it's safety mechanism)
I removed the door panel by unscrewing the 12 allen screws and found that the handle hinges broke & latch assembly locking gear was worn down...just normal wear & tear. this diagnostic process just took 45 minutes...remove the door, identify the problem, remove the parts, reassemble the door. I then ordered the parts online.

Once the parts arrived, it took me less than 45 minutes to re-remove the door, reconnect the 4 wires to latch assembly, snap the latch handle into place, and reassemble the door.
